Q:

When are you supposed to use endif to end the conditional statement?

Answer When the original if was followed by : and then the code block without braces.

Q:

Explain when to use GET or POST. Provide example for both the ways.

Answer

Both GET and POST are used to collect data from a form. However, when security is desired $_POST should be used. When the $_ POST variable is used, all variables used are NOT displayed in the URL. Also, they have no restrictions to the length of the variables. GET should be used when the interaction with the form is more like a question. For e.g. firing a query etc. POST should be used more often when the interaction is more like an order or the interaction changes the state of the resource.


POST example:


<form action="sample.php" method="post">


Name: <input type="text" name="name" />


Age: <input type="text" name="age" />


<input type="submit" />


</form>


On clicking submit the URL resembles to: https://www.mysamplesite.com/sample.php


The sample.php file can be used for catching the form data using $_POST 


Hello <?php echo $_POST["name"]; ?>.<br />


You are <?php echo $_POST["age"]; ?> years old!


 


GET EXAMPLE


<form action="sample.php" method="get">


Name: <input type="text" name="name" />


Age: <input type="text" name="age" />


<input type="submit" />


</form>


On clicking submit the URL resembles to : https://www.mysamplesite.com/sample.php?name=jim&age=37


The sample.php file can be used for catching the form data using $_GET 


Hello <?php echo $_GET["name"]; ?>.<br />


You are <?php echo $_GET["age"]; ?> years old!

Q:

Explain the working with directories using opendir(), readdirs(), closedir() along with examples.

Answer

Opendir():- It opens the directory. This function returns a directory stream on success and FALSE and an error on failure.


Syntax:


Opendir(directory, context)


Context is a set of options that can modify the behavior of a stream


Example: opens sample directory.


$dir = opendir("directory");


 


Readdir(): It returns an entry from a directory handle opened by opendir().


Syntax:


Readdir(dir_stream)


Example:


$file = readdir($dir);


 


closedir(): It closes a directory handle opened by opendir().


Syntax:


closedir(dir_stream)


Example:


$file = close($dir);

Q:

How can we extract string "abc.com" from a string "https://info@abc.com" using regular _expression of php?

Answer

We can use the preg_match() function with “/.*@(.*)$/” as the regular expression pattern.
For example:
preg_match("/.*@(.*)$/","https://info@abc.com",$data);
echo $data[1];
?>

Q:

What’s the difference between accessing a class method via -> and via ::?

Answer :: is allowed to access methods that can perform static operations, i.e. those, which do not require object initialization.

Q:

What is the difference between the functions unlink and unset in PHP?

Answer

The function unlink() is to remove a file, where as unset() is used for destroying a variable that was declared earlier.

Q:

Would I use print "$a dollars" or "{$a} dollars" to print out the amount of dollars in this example?

Answer In this example it wouldn’t matter, since the variable is all by itself, but if you were to print something like "{$a},000,000 mln dollars", then you definitely need to use the braces.
